Xi‐Hui Li is a scholar working on Molecular Biology, Endocrinology and Organic Chemistry. According to data from OpenAlex, Xi‐Hui Li has authored 13 papers receiving a total of 408 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Molecular Biology, 5 papers in Endocrinology and 3 papers in Organic Chemistry. Recurrent topics in Xi‐Hui Li’s work include Bacterial biofilms and quorum sensing (11 papers), Antibiotic Resistance in Bacteria (3 papers) and Antimicrobial Peptides and Activities (3 papers). Xi‐Hui Li is often cited by papers focused on Bacterial biofilms and quorum sensing (11 papers), Antibiotic Resistance in Bacteria (3 papers) and Antimicrobial Peptides and Activities (3 papers). Xi‐Hui Li collaborates with scholars based in South Korea and China. Xi‐Hui Li's co-authors include Joon‐Hee Lee, Soo-Kyoung Kim, Suran Kim, Sookyoung Kim, Shuai Yuan, Joonhee Lee, Won‐Ki Lee, Saravanan Nagappan, Chang‐Sik Ha and Liyi Shi and has published in prestigious journals such as Journal of Biological Chemistry, Applied and Environmental Microbiology and Scientific Reports.
